How much do eeoc program analyst j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 9, 2026, the average yearly pay for eeoc program analyst in the United States is $89,153.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$69,000.00 and $116,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Job description

SUMMARY
The Los Angeles County Department of Public Health (DPH) Division of Maternal, Child, and Adolescent Health (MCAH) is seeking a Management Analyst for the Perinatal Innovation Unit (PIU) This position will report to the PIU Health Program Analyst II/III and will assist with ensuring the quality and accuracy of enrollment, data collection, and payment processes for the African American Infant Maternal Mortality Prevention Initiative (AAIMM) Doula Program and pilot doula programs.
This is a full time, benefitted position. Employment is provided by Heluna Health.
The pay rate for this position is $35.76
This position is temporarily funded through June 30, 2026.
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S
  • Lead client enrollment, including prospective client calls, doula matching, and intake tracking.
  • Track client insurance status, assure proper documentation for Medi-Cal reimbursement, and identify billing challenges.
  • Ensure timely and accurate submission of doula activity logs, doula invoices, and client data forms.
  • Complete client level data entry for core AAIMM Doula Program and extension alongside team of analysts.
  • Coordinate the provision of incentives to clients and other procurement processes.
  • Attend all required Perinatal Innovation Unit team meetings and trainings.

NON-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S
  • Attend optional staff trainings and events.
  • Other duties as assigned.

JOB QUALIFICATIONS
  • Working knowledge of racial equity and perinatal health, including the social determinants of health.
  • Two years of experience performing basic to routine analytical assignments that involved researching, analyzing, and synthesizing data, as well as recommending solutions to problems related to administrative or program support functional areas.
  • Excellent phone etiquette and professionalism, and comfort speaking to community members, pregnant persons and families.
  • Strong knowledge of Microsoft Access and Excel for case management and data
  • Familiarity with doula scope of work and Medi-Cal billing a plus.

Education/Experience
  • Bachelors degree required; Masters in Public Health preferred

Certificates/Licenses/Clearances
  • A valid California Class C driver's license, proof of vehicle insurance, and reliable transportation or the ability to utilize an alternative method of transportation when needed to carry out job-related essential functions.
  • Successful clearance of LA County Live Scan required.
